The Washington County Library System is a designated Safe Place partner. St. George, Santa Clara, Washington and Hurricane branch locations are available to assist youth in crisis. The Safe Place initiative is a national youth outreach and assistance program for Read More

April 7th-14th is National Library Week. The observance of National Library Week has been sponsored by the American Library Association since 1958. Its purpose is to celebrate the nation’s libraries and to promote library use and support. This year’s theme, Read More
